Top 3 Motorcycle Safety Tips for Indiana

Apr 6, 2016 | Motorcycle Accident

Share
There’s nothing better on a beautiful Indiana day than getting out on your bike for a long ride. Soon it’ll be perfect riding weather for doing just that, but before you pull your motorcycle out this year, take a minute to read these top 3 motorcycle safety tips.
  1. Wear proper protective gear—The state of Indiana doesn’t require all riders wear a helmet, but it’s a good idea to wear one anyway. A helmet is the most critical piece of protective gear for motorcyclists, as it can be the difference between walking away from an accident and a debilitating injury.
  2. Be aware—The biggest threat facing motorcyclists on Indiana roads is other drivers. Be hyperaware of your surroundings at all times. Don’t assume other drivers will see you or understand your intentions. Drive defensively to arrive safe.
  3. Plan ahead—Inclement weather can turn a fun afternoon outing into a tough, dangerous ride. Check the weather before setting out. In addition, never ride without a cell phone or your license.
